After getting your wisdom teeth pulled out, it’s important to follow a soft food diet to aid in healing. Opt for smoothies, soups, yogurt, mashed potatoes, and applesauce. Avoid hard or crunchy foods to prevent irritation or infection.

Proper aftercare post tooth removal is crucial for speedy recovery. Gauze should be changed every 30-45 minutes for the first few hours, then as needed. Listen to your dentist for best results.
